2011-01-29 76 views
0

我们今天所知的网络浏览器确实没有未来吗?程序员应该在许多设备上为其应用程序编写本机客户端? 我正在用AJAX编写Web应用程序,但是我是否也应该为许多移动设备准备版本?Web应用程序的客户端是什么?

回答

0

第一个说法肯定是不正确的。

第二个取决于你的情况,但大多数事情你可以做“移动浏览器友好”。即制作一个在移动浏览器上看起来不错的移动版网站。无需移动应用程序。

当然,如果您有资源,移动应用程序对您的投资组合/品牌是一个很好的补充。

0

首先没有人知道,也没有人知道未来会带来什么。 对我来说,很难想象一个没有网络浏览器的世界至少在近期/中期的未来,尤其是HTML 5背后的所有炒作/支持。 HTML 5在这方面的一大优点是写入一次,无处不在。

我的2美分;-)

0

如果有的话,这是相反的。制作一个好的网络应用程序,每个人都可以使用它。移动浏览器一直在变得越来越好。预计移动网站使用量会增加,而不是每个设备的自定义应用程序。 (显然,本声明中不包括需要硬件访问的应用程序。)

此外,预计移动Web和桌面Web之间会收敛。

1

网络将在任何设备上都可用,网络浏览器也可用。有人说,本土开发是未来,因为它更接近设备,并从系统中获得最大收益。这是真实的,并且适用于各种情况,例如专为单个设备设计的XBOX游戏和Apple软件。

其他发展显示另一方。谷歌的操作系统仅仅是网页浏览器。运行在其上的所有应用程序都只是应该在任何浏览器上运行的Web应用程序唯一不同的是,Chrome OS的引擎直接放到硬件上,使网页获得更好的性能,因为它只有一个硬件抽象层而不是3或4.

所以唯一的建议我可以放弃不用担心。几十年前,任何一方的人都宣称其他技术已经死亡,但两者都还在。当是时候切换,你会知道。 :)

相关问题